Minsur reports fall in production in Q2
Minsur's Q2 results for its Peruvian operations revealed an 11% year-on-year fall in tin production in refined tin production at its Pisco smelter to 5,019 tonnes in Q2 2015, while production at the San Rafael mine fell by 8% to 4,954 tonnes of tin-in-concentrate,...
No let-up in Myanmar sales
Latest official customs data from China shows that tin ore and concentrate from Myanmar continues to flow in large volumes across the border between the two countries. June imports by China amounted to 24,632 tonnes gross weight, up by 55% compared to June last year....

YTC warns on first half losses
In a statement filed with the Shenzhen Stock Exchange last week Yunnan Tin Company said it expected to report a net loss of RMB 555 – 565 million yuan (some US$ 90 million) in the first half of 2015 due to adverse market conditions and write-downs of asset values....

Chinese shareholder reports rising H1 production and likely loss at Renison
In a series of announcements to the Hong Kong Stock Exchange, L’Sea Resources International reported an increase in first half production at its 41% owned Renison tin mine in Tasmania but also issued a profit warning. Based on un-audited figures, June production of...
